Andi Pratt Joins Outdoor Cap's Executive Team as Head of Commerce

We are excited to announce that Andi Pratt has joined Outdoor Cap Company's executive team as our Head of Commerce. Andi brings over 19 years of CPG and Retail sales and marketing leadership experience to Outdoor Cap. Her experience includes time at companies large and small with household names like Nestle, Coca Cola, and Oak Ridge Winery. Andi will focus on driving Outdoor Cap's overall omni-channel commerce strategy across each business channel in Retail, Team Sports, Promotional Products, Golf, and all B2B and B2C businesses that are part of the Outdoor Cap family.

Outdoor Cap Taps Jermaine Oldham to Accelerate Digital Transformation

Outdoor Cap, one of the world's largest providers of headwear, has enlisted Jermaine Oldham to lead technology and transformation efforts as the new Head of Technology for the company. Jermaine joins Outdoor Cap to provide executive technology leadership and enable accelerated growth for each of its businesses in Retail, Team Sports, and Promotional Products. Building on over 20 years of technology experience, Jermaine will focus on Outdoor Cap's continuing digital transformation and systems integrations.
